State tax filing
I have noticed this year that lines 2 and 5 seem to be disqualifying more people. By the time you add Social Security and all the other non-taxable income, it can push people over the edge. This may be the year that you tipped over the non-qualifying threshold for the property credit.
See page 8, 2022 M1PR, Homestead Credit Refund (for Homeowners) and Renter’s Property Tax Refund Instructions.
If you can pull up the form, I believe you are using desktop and can do an override in one section and switch to step by step to complete the form. Then be sure to cancel any overrides in the Forms mode.
Qualified homeowners can file online with MN, see Filing for a Property Tax Refund.
